How much does it cost to rent a home in I Drive Orlando?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| I Drive Orlando 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,824 | $950 | $3,450 |
| I Drive Orlando 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,402 | $1,200 | $6,000 |
| I Drive Orlando 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,001 | $1,600 | $10,000+ |
| I Drive Orlando 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,269 | $2,100 | $10,000+ |
| I Drive Orlando 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,698 | $2,995 | $10,000+ |
| I Drive Orlando 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,013 | $3,200 | $9,800 |

Frequently Asked Questions about I Drive Orlando
What type of rentals are currently available in I Drive Orlando?
There are currently 681 Apartments for Rent in I Drive Orlando, FL with pricing that ranges from $580 to $24,049. There are also 1832 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in I Drive Orlando ranging from $650 to $18,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in I Drive Orlando?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in I Drive Orlando ranges from $650 to $18,000 with an average monthly rent of $3,166.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in I Drive Orlando?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in I Drive Orlando range from $1,399 to $12,666,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,200 to $6,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,600 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,600.
